About ME-Too Cream

ME-Too Cream is a prescription medicine specially designed to treat melasma, a skin condition that causes dark patches on the skin. By promoting quick skin renewal, this cream aids in improving the appearance of melasma-affected skin. Its formulation aims to provide relief from symptoms such as redness, swelling, and itching, which are commonly associated with melasma.

It is crucial to follow the dosage and duration instructions prescribed by your doctor when using ME-Too Cream. Before application, it is recommended to wash your hands thoroughly to maintain hygiene standards. Always refer to the label for accurate directions on how to use the cream, as it is meant for external application only to the affected skin areas.

To ensure safety and effectiveness, it is important not to exceed the recommended dose of ME-Too Cream. If you have a history of allergies to any components of the cream, inform your doctor beforehand to prevent adverse reactions. Some common side effects that may occur with the use of this medicine include burning sensation, irritation, itchiness, and redness at the application site.

In case you experience persistent side effects or any other unusual symptoms that you suspect may be linked to the use of ME-Too Cream, it is advisable to seek medical advice promptly. Additionally, inform your doctor if you are pregnant or have any existing medical conditions before using this medicine, as it may not be suitable for certain individuals. Notably, ME-Too Cream is not recommended for use by breastfeeding mothers due to safety concerns.

How to use the ME-Too Cream

To use ME-Too Cream, first, make sure to read the label carefully for directions. This cream is specifically for external use, so do not consume it. Follow the dosage and duration of use recommended by your doctor. Before applying the cream, ensure that the affected area is clean and dry. Gently apply a thin layer of the cream on the affected skin. Remember to wash your hands thoroughly after applying the cream, unless the cream is being used on your hands. By following these simple steps, you can effectively use ME-Too Cream to treat your skin condition.

scroll

pregnancy

ME-Too Cream may not be safe to use during pregnancy as animal studies indicate potential harm to the developing baby. Your doctor will assess the risks and benefits before recommending its use. Consult your doctor for guidance.

scroll

breastfeeding

ME-Too Cream should be avoided during breastfeeding as it may harm the baby. Toxicity risk to the baby is reported with its use.
